Understanding the Basics of Real Estate Investing

Real estate investing can be an excellent way to build long-term wealth and generate passive income. As a beginner, it's crucial to understand the fundamentals before diving in. This comprehensive guide will walk you through everything you need to know to start your real estate investing journey with confidence.

Why Invest in Real Estate?

Real estate offers several unique advantages as an investment vehicle: appreciation potential, steady cash flow through rental income, tax benefits, and a hedge against inflation. Unlike stocks or cryptocurrencies, real estate is a tangible asset that can provide both immediate returns and long-term value growth.

Different Types of Real Estate Investments

Residential Properties

For most beginners, residential properties offer the most accessible entry point into real estate investing. These can include single-family homes, duplexes, or small apartment buildings. Many investors start by purchasing a property to sell your house for a profit after improvements or hold as a rental.

Commercial Real Estate

Commercial properties include office buildings, retail spaces, and industrial facilities. While these typically require more capital and expertise, they can offer higher returns and longer lease terms.

Real Estate Investment Trusts (REITs)

REITs offer a way to invest in real estate without directly owning property. They're perfect for beginners who want to start with smaller amounts of capital while learning about the market.

Essential Steps to Get Started in Real Estate Investing

Education and Research

Before making your first investment, spend time learning about:

  • Local market conditions and trends
  • Property valuation methods
  • Financing options
  • Legal requirements and regulations
  • Property management basics

Financial Preparation

Success in real estate investing starts with solid financial planning. Consider these key elements:

  • Build a strong credit score
  • Save for down payments
  • Create an emergency fund
  • Understand mortgage options
  • Plan for unexpected expenses

Investment Strategies for Beginners

Fix and Flip

This strategy involves buying properties below market value, renovating them, and selling for a profit. While popular, it requires careful planning, accurate cost estimation, and project management skills.

Buy and Hold

Long-term property ownership can provide steady rental income and appreciation. This strategy typically requires less active management but more patience for returns.

House Hacking

Living in one unit while renting out others in a multi-unit property can help offset your housing costs while building your investment portfolio.

Common Pitfalls to Avoid

Due Diligence Mistakes

Never skip proper property inspection, market research, or financial analysis. Rushing into a deal without thorough investigation can lead to costly mistakes.

Underestimating Costs

Remember to account for maintenance, repairs, property taxes, insurance, and potential vacancy periods in your calculations.

Poor Property Management

Whether you manage properties yourself or hire professionals, good management is crucial for long-term success.

Building Your Real Estate Team

Successful real estate investing often requires a network of professionals, including:

  • Real estate agent
  • Property inspector
  • Mortgage broker
  • Real estate attorney
  • Accountant
  • Contractor
  • Property manager

Take time to build relationships with reliable professionals who can support your investment journey.
